A small cache along the ridgeline.
Since my previous attempt to hide a cache failed because the trail I had intended to use was too overgrown, I was looking for spots along this ridgeline trail. I saw the hide location as I was walking by and thought it was perfect for the lunchbox I was carrying. I yelled ahead but the rest of the group couldn't hear me and soon were out of site around the bend. Just as I was done averaging my coords, TeamSimo strolled up and beta tested the cache for me. Later, as I rejoined the group, they went back and beta tested the cache as well (not happy to have to go back up the hill though).
The cache is a small German messkit (at least, that's what I think it is) and is painted camo. Be sure to screw the lid back on firmly so no water gets in. There is a cache pen, but this type is notorious for not working so it's best to bring your own. There is room for smallish trade items.
